Abstract

We study a site-random Ising (SRI) model in two dimensions (2D) using a Monte Carlo method. It is found that the Binder parameter gL's for different sizes of the lattice L come together at almost the same temperature as in the ± J model in 3D. Finite-size scaling analyses give results which are compatible with the assumption of a finite, nonzero transition temperature (Tc≠ 0), although the scaling temperature range is not large. We suggest that in the SRI model a spin glass (SG) phase transition occurs at Tc≠ 0 even in 2D.
